Havelock Ellis tested the sex-related taboos of his age. Within a decade or two, English medical physician and sexologist Havelock Ellis (1859-1939) challenged the sexual taboos of his era, particularly concerning self pleasure and homosexuality. His 1897 book Sexual Inversion, defined the sexual intercourses of homosexual males and is thought about to be the very first unbiased study of homosexuality.


Although often debatable, these researchers and professionals added significantly to the development of the self-control of sexology. In 2015, there are many practicing sexologists all over the world. Those like the practitioner Sarah and John would access are typically called medical sexologists due to the fact that they deal with the medical diagnosis and treatment of sexual problems and dysfunctions, among other sex-related health discussions.


Many utilize the Ex-PLISSIT version of sex treatment when collaborating with clients. Originally established by Jack Anon in the 1970s, and later on increased by Sally Davis and Bridget Taylor in 2006, the letters of the version refer to four various levels of feasible intervention. They are Extended (Ex Lover) and Authorization (P) significance to permit throughout the collaborate with customers for them to discuss sexual behavior and sexuality problems, as well as to sustain the customer in their experiences of sex-related practices (as long as they are not damaging); Limited Information (LI) - clearing up any kind of false information, eliminating myths, and offering valid information in a limited fashion; Particular Ideas (SS) - providing specific pointers relating to the particular issue; and Extensive Treatment (IT) - offering highly specialised therapy for even more complicated discussions to the individual(s).
